Once opened, fabric softener can last between 6 to 12 months, depending on storage conditions. Fabric softener can expire, and its effectiveness may diminish over time. If you suspect your fabric softener may have expired, test it on a small, inconspicuous area of clothing before using it. Over time, the chemicals and ingredients in fabric softener can break down, which can result in a weaker scent or reduced softening power. Expired fabric softener is usually safe to use, but it may not work as effectively as fresh fabric softener. While expired fabric softener may not be harmful, its effectiveness in softening fabrics and reducing static cling may be. One common sign of expired fabric softener is a change in consistency or texture.
